Nearly all (95%) enterprises have delayed or cancelled artificial intelligence (AI) projects over the past year because of data governance and infrastructure shortfalls, impacting rollout timelines of AI-powered HR work, according to a report.
While 77% of organizations are actively using AI, the vast majority have still hit delays tied to governance, compliance, or regulatory challenges, notes Cloudera.
Over 7 in 10 (72%) of respondents believe their current data architecture requires a significant overhaul to meet future AI requirements.
About the same number (73%) said AI has made data governance more complex, while 55% reported delaying or cancelling more than six AI projects over the past year for governance-related reasons.
Cloudera noted that 97% of respondents move data between environments at least monthly, a pattern the company said makes consistent governance difficult to maintain.
“This current era of AI is forcing organizations to rethink the foundations of their technology infrastructure,” said Sergio Gago, chief technology officer at Cloudera, in the report. “Many enterprises are discovering that the architectures built for traditional analytics weren't designed for the scale, governance, and flexibility AI demands today. Success will depend on building a data foundation that gives organizations the freedom to run AI wherever it makes the most sense, without compromising control or security.”

Infrastructure and cost pressures
More than 8 in 10 (84%) organizations have seen infrastructure costs rise because of AI workloads, while 75% said AI has changed their organization's approach to data storage and architecture, according to Cloudera. The firm said these findings point to organizations rethinking not only where data resides, but how it is managed and delivered to AI systems.
Two-thirds (66%) of organizations reported moving AI workloads from public cloud back to private cloud or on-premises infrastructure over the past year. A quarter of respondents said they plan to prioritize a hybrid-first architecture over the next two years, according to the survey of 1,500 enterprise architects, cloud infrastructure leads, and data architects at companies with at least 1,000 employees.
Cloudera described the shift as part of a broader move toward hybrid environments that allow organizations to run AI workloads wherever they perform best while maintaining governance and security standards across cloud, on-premises, and edge systems.
Research firm IDC projects that global spending on big data and analytics will reach approximately US$420 billion in 2026, while analyst firm Gartner forecasts that by 2027, 60% of repetitive data management tasks will be automated.
A separate 2026 survey of nearly 280 IT leaders by DataStrike found that 74% expect their infrastructure budgets to increase this year, even as more than half report lacking the internal resources needed to act on that investment — pointing to a persistent gap between funding and capacity.
